## Tuning

The receipt mailer (Almsgate) batches donation receipts and sends through the Thornquay relay. On-call: if the queue backs up, resist the urge to crank batch size — the relay rate-limits per connection, and bigger batches just mean bigger retries. Scale worker count first, then shorten the flush interval. Dedupe window must stay longer than the retry horizon or donors get duplicate receipts, which generates tickets. All knobs live in one place and are read at worker start. Current production values follow.

tuning table, kajop-yafof:
QUOTAS = {
    "wenath": 10,
    "ulaael": 5,
}

Subject: Q3 Inventory Write-Down

Effective immediately, Brennick Tools will write down 4,200 units of the Karvo drill line held at the Eastmere warehouse. Obsolescence following the Karvo-2 launch is the driver. Book impact: roughly 310k, reflected in Q3 close. Finance will circulate adjusted margin figures by Friday. Do not reference the write-down in customer or supplier communications until the filing is complete. Direct questions to Controller Dagny Roussel. The rationale ties to next year's plans, summarized below.

internal memo for kajep-tawip: The renewal with Holaelix Group closes at $10 million a year, 5 percent below the last contract. Project Wenael slips by two quarters because of the tooling delay.

/*
 * MAX_CONCURRENT_CHECKOUTS caps simultaneous sessions during load tests
 * of the Wrenfield checkout flow. Plugin authors: do not raise this in
 * your own harnesses, as the payment sandbox throttles above this level
 * and results become meaningless. The value was tuned during the spring
 * capacity exercise and validated against production traffic shapes.
 * The validated harness build is identified by the token on the next line.
 */

build token for tajeg-bajep: htk14_409ba9df6b8acb